Greenleaf (portfolio of 5 etchings)
1991 - 1992
This etching is part of a portfolio of five inspired by the short story, also called ‘Greenleaf’, by the American writer Flannery O’Connor. Woodrow however, is not simply illustrating the text. In each print he responds to images or words in the story that attracted his attention and seemed to him to be the key elements. The story concerns an old woman, Mrs May, who is tormented by a scrub bull belonging to her neighbours - it eats her crops, keeps her awake and eventually kills her. This image is the second etching in the series and features the bull peering through Venetian blinds into Mrs May’s bedroom window.
